Welcome to The Pokémon Mystery Dungeon Trainer Card Contest!
This is the forums first trainer card contest, and it will also be the first contest to ever use Mystery Dungeon cards for some rounds. There will also be rounds for normal cards to attract people who like either or both styles of card making. Anyone is allowed to join the weekly rounds, as long as you follow the theme.
Rules:
- Do not edit your posts that have your entries for the round! If you do so you may be disqualified!
- Any entries that are entered as a jpeg will be disqualified. They lower the card quality.
- One card per round, only your first will be accepted and you may get penalized if you breach this rule.
- No stealing other peoples work, if you do, you will get heavily punished, and possibly a ban.
- Do not post random cards in this thread. Your post will get deleted if you do so.
- Obviously you must follow all of Neoseekers Forums Wide Rules, and this forums' specific rules. Failure to do so could lead to Moderator level punishment.
Judges:
Judges will take turns setting the theme and judging each regular round. Do not ask to be a judge, if I see someone I want to be a judge I will ask you.
Regular Rounds
The trainer cards will be graded from A-F, pluses and minuses are included in this, so F- is the lowest score, with A+ being the highest. 1st receives 1.5 points, 2nd 1 point, and third 0.5 points, this system makes sure nobody can get a huge lead without hard work. Regular rounds usually go for one week.
Current Regular Round:
Theme: Retro Description: Basically, base the card on one of the previous Pokémon Mystery Dungeon games (i.e. Red Rescue Team or Blue Rescue Team). Due: June 16th Judging: Rune Ripper
Tournaments:
Tournaments are different to the regular rounds in that a limited number of people sign up, they are held over PM, and that they are run in different formats, ie: Knockout. More information about how tournaments work will come when a tournament is approaching.
